AMD introduced several offerings in this price range, many just $20 apart. All these parts are six-core with twelve threads, whereas Intel was bringing 6-core, 6-thread CPUs without HyperThreading to the fight. To achieve any sort of competitiveness, Intel had to rethink their policy of reserving HyperThreading to their top SKUs only. This is why the Core i5-10400F in this review has HyperThreading enabled. Unlike the Core i5-10600K, for which Intel pushed the TDP from 65 W to 95 W, the Core i5-10400F remains at 65 W, more on that later. Last but not least, the full L3 cache is available now, 12 MB instead of 9 MB, to make up lost ground against the 32 MB cache AMD is offering on Ryzen.
